Depends on why you are asking. If you just want to know about the firmwares, then it is Sony updating and adding things like web browser and region free player and RSS feed reader that were not there when the PSP first launched. They also add security when each firmware gets hacked for homebrew.

If you are asking because you want to hack it then you are wanting to get one with a firmware version of 1.5 to do it the easiest.
